The digital marketing world changes faster every year. 2026 promises a deep transformation at the intersection of AI, data privacy and creative production. Here are the five trends we are watching.

1. AI-Powered Personalisation Is Now the Default

Personalisation is not new, but generative AI now makes it possible to tailor content for millions of people at once. Well-built systems adapt the message to the user's language, interests and purchase intent in real time.

2. The Zero-Party Data Era Begins

With cookies fading, brands must invest in their own first-party data. Zero-party data is information customers share willingly — surveys, preference centres and interactive content are its strongest sources.

3. Quality in Creativity Beats Quantity

Cheap, fast content has flooded the market — a huge opportunity for brands that stand out. A strong idea, a surprising visual and a consistent story hold their value regardless of algorithm changes.

4. Local and Culturally Specific Marketing Is Rising

Global campaigns are giving way to narratives that touch local culture and build real bonds with communities.

5. Measurement Now Tracks the Experience, Not Just the Ad

Click and impression metrics are giving way to customer lifetime value, brand search growth and loyalty signals. We measure the whole experience a customer has with a brand.
